Does anyone know what the taxi fare would be from the airport to downtown area hotels (we're staying at the Hyatt Regency)?
I see that there's a skytrain, and was considering it, but I'm afraid we'll have too much luggage (and too high a kid to adult ratio) to easily get on and off of the train; not to mention, I'm not sure there would be enough room to store all of our luggage.
I also saw that there's a "shared ride" van that will take us from the airport to the hotel, but it only leaves once an hour and takes 45 minutes to get to our hotel. So I'm wondering if a taxi would be much more expensive (we'd need three taxis with our sized group).

It says YVR to downtown is about $25 Canadian. Also read that mini-vans taxis are readily available, just ask at the taxi stand. We're planning on this option for our family of 5. we were also worried about all of our luggage on the SkyTrain. $25 for the 5 of us is a pretty good deal I think.
